What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?

You can place most kinds of debris into a trash bins in Lansing.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ental risk,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ental company if you are uncertain.

That leaves most types of debris you could place in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any sort of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.

Specific types of satisfactory debris, however, may require additional fees. In case you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you are required to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.


Paying for your dumpster

If you want to rent a dumpster in Lansing, you'll find that prices vary significantly from state to state and city to city. One method to get actual quotes for the service you need would be to call a local dumpster company and ask about their prices. You can also request a quote online on some websites. These websites may also include complete online service that's constantly open. On these websites, you can choose, schedule and cover your service whenever it's convenient for you.

Variables that affect the price of the container include landfill fees (higher in certain places than others) and the size of the container you select. You need to also consider transport costs and the type of debris you'll be putting into your container.

Price quotes for trash bins in Lansing generally include the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base price for the dumpster, how much weight is included in the estimate, a specified rental period and delivery and pickup fees.

Getting the best estimate on your own dumpster

One of the largest concerns you probably have when renting a dumpster in Lansing is how much it will cost. One of the best methods to negate this anxiety would be to get accurate info. When you phone to get a price quote, have a good idea of just how much waste you will need to get rid of so you can get the best recommendation on dumpster size. In the event you are not sure on the quantity of waste, renting a size larger will save you the extra expense of renting another dumpster if the first proves overly little.

Provide any information you believe is applicable to ensure you do not end up paying for services that you do not really want. Some companies charge by the container size, while others charge by weight. Make sure you understand which is which so you've a clear estimate. Also ensure that you ask if the estimate you receive contains landfill chargesthis is going to keep you from being surprised by an additional fee later.


Selecting the top dumpster for your job size

Picking the top dumpster for your job is an important aspect of trash bins in Lansing. If you pick a dumpster that is too small, you will not have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you'll have to schedule additional trips. If you select one that is too big, you'll save time, but you'll waste cash.

If you call a trash bins business in Lansing and describe the job for which you want a dumpster, they can advocate the finest size. Their years of experience mean that they generally get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ster usually functions well for moderate-sized clean-up projects and small rem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best choice for big dwelling clean-up proj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are ideal for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a large house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ively big and are used just on the biggest projects such as new construction.

30 yard dumpster measurements in Lansing

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you'll be receiving a container which will hold 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could vary slightly determined by the trash bins firm in Lansing you choose. A 30 yard dumpster will hold between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, so it's a great choice for whole-house residential cleanouts as well as commercial cleanup jobs.

Examples of jobs that would create enough waste for a 30 yard container include:

  • A leading house improvement
  • Construction of a new house
  • A garage demolition
  • Whole-house window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size house)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limit or you could face overage charges.


City regulations on trash bins in Lansing

Most cities or municipalities do not have many regulations regarding trash bins in Lansing as long as you keep the dumpster entirely on your own property during the rental period. In the event you need to position your container on the street at all, you'll probably have to get a license from the correct building permit office in your town.

Most trash bins businesses in Lansing will take care of securing this license for you if you rent from them. Ensure that if you're planning to set the dumpster on the street, the firm has made the proper arrangements. You must also make certain you get the license in a timely manner and at the right cost. In the event you believed the dumpster company was getting a license and they did not, you'll be the person who will have to pay the fine that's issued by the authorities.
